지방이의 Data Science Lab

[python] 리스트를 카운트해서 dictionary를 만들어보기 본문

Data Analysis/Codility

[python] 리스트를 카운트해서 dictionary를 만들어보기

[지현] 2020. 8. 1. 22:15

방법은 두가지가 있다.

(1)  try/except를 통해서 직접 만들기

밑에 방법보다 아주 조금 더 빠르다

 

(2) count 기능 사용해서 카운트

 


 

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
#첫번째 방법
= [196331769]
dict_ = {}
 
for i in A:
    try:
        dict_[i] += 1
    except:
        dict_[i] = 1       
dict_   
 
 
#두번째 방법
= [196331769]
= {x:A.count(x) for x in A}
d

 

Comments